    More footage of the Green Hill Cyberspace level with the Generations level design.

    Interestingly, Sonic does have slope physics while not in ball form here, which isn't present in the open zone. That being said though, the slope physics are pretty rough. Better than Forces Classic for sure but I still do hope there aren't many levels built directly around slope physics, because the movement engine is clearly not built for it. Fingers crossed this gets improved in the final game, but I doubt it.

    Not that I necessarily agree with Overlord, but you're misrepresenting the argument here. People are allowed to say the things that don't appeal to them are bad for the series, the "don't state your opinion as fact" discourse is old and dead. We can agree that the things in question and the things that came before are different, but whether that constitutes "progress" is subjective.

    Moreover, "running free in an open environment" can mean a lot of things, but none of those things are really much of a response to an argument that started with Azoo saying "interrupting my freerunning with combat that doesn't really integrate with it is annoying", and that seems a little disingenuous.

    People don't inherently desire an open-world Sonic. I don't, and I'm still looking forward to this. What most of these people were asking for was a game with more expansive levels than we'd been getting in all the 3D games past 06 (except Lost World), with good-feeling control. Frontiers could've provided that, but it's more interested in being a character action game that incidentally features speedy platforming and freerunning in an open-world that wasn't totally designed with it in mind. It can still be good at that, but to argue that it's 1-to-1 with the thing people were talking about is just not very fair.
